Think about the jewelry they actually wear
A beautiful box still needs to work. Someone who wears delicate chains needs enough room to keep necklaces separate, while an earring lover may value small compartments that stop pairs from disappearing. A watch wearer, cufflink collector, or person with larger statement pieces may need a more open storage area.
Smaller jewelry boxes are excellent for everyday favorites and make especially nice gifts for desks, dorm rooms, and compact apartments. Larger designs suit people with growing collections or a permanent vanity setup. There is no single right size - it depends on whether the box is meant to organize everything or keep a few beloved pieces close at hand.
Consider where it will live
Before choosing, picture the destination. A narrow nightstand calls for a compact piece with an eye-catching top. A bathroom counter may need a box that is easy to open while getting ready. A dresser can handle a more sculptural, decorative statement.
If the recipient has young children, pets, or a busy shared space, a box with a lid can help keep small items protected and together. If they are always rushing out the door, an open tray-style design can make daily grab-and-go jewelry easier. Utility and style should work as a team.
